The United States maintained their pursuit of a 19th Billie Jean King Cup title with a thrilling quarter-final victory over Kazakhstan on Thursday. Taylor Townsend and Jessica Pegula delivered the decisive doubles win to advance.

A tense tie saw Emma Navarro save two match points against Yulia Putintseva, securing a narrow 7-5, 2-6, 7-6(6) victory. Kazakhstan answered with Elena Rybakina overpowering Pegula, leveling the tie to force a doubles showdown.

Despite early setbacks, Townsend and Pegula displayed resilience, overcoming break points and dominating in the tiebreak to secure the victory. The United States will face either Britain or Japan next, eyeing a spot in the finals against the winner of Italy versus Ukraine.
